Master Product Research (The "What")Before you can sell anything, you need to know what to sell. Use tools like Trends, AliExpress, and TikTok to find trending products. Look for items with a high perceived value but low production cost. A good rule of thumb is to find products that can be sold for 3-5 times your cost.

Build a Professional Store (The "Where")Your store needs to look trustworthy. Use high-quality images, write clear product descriptions, and include a detailed "About Us" and "Shipping Policy" page.
